简体中文简体中文
EnglishEnglish
简体中文简体中文

搭建个性化个人主页:从源码开始探索 文章

2025-01-07 20:22:53

在数字化时代,个人主页已经成为展示个人形象、分享生活点滴、展示才华的重要平台。一个独特、美观的个人主页不仅能给人留下深刻印象,还能在社交网络中脱颖而出。今天,我们就从源码的角度,一起探索如何搭建一个个性化的个人主页。

一、了解个人主页的基本构成

个人主页通常由以下几个部分组成:

1.首页:展示个人简介、照片、最新动态等; 2.关于我:详细介绍个人背景、兴趣爱好、职业经历等; 3.作品展示:展示个人作品、项目、研究成果等; 4.联系方式:提供联系方式,方便他人联系; 5.博客或文章:分享个人见解、心得体会等。

二、选择合适的个人主页搭建平台

目前,市面上有许多个人主页搭建平台,如Hexo、Jekyll、WordPress等。以下是几种常见的个人主页搭建平台:

1.Hexo:基于Node.js的静态博客生成工具,速度快,插件丰富; 2.Jekyll:基于Ruby的静态博客生成工具,简单易用; 3.WordPress:一个功能强大的内容管理系统,支持丰富的插件和主题。

三、从源码开始搭建个人主页

以下以Hexo为例,介绍从源码搭建个人主页的步骤:

1.安装Node.js和Git:在官网上下载Node.js安装包,安装完成后,打开命令行,输入node -vnpm -v,查看版本信息。接着,安装Git,用于代码的版本控制和远程仓库的同步。

2.安装Hexo:在命令行中输入以下命令,全局安装Hexo: npm install -g hexo-cli

3.初始化Hexo项目:在电脑上选择一个合适的目录,创建一个新文件夹,用于存放个人主页的源码。然后,在该文件夹中,打开命令行,输入以下命令,初始化Hexo项目: hexo init

4.配置Hexo:进入项目根目录,打开_config.yml文件,根据需要进行配置,如站点标题、描述、作者、主题等。

5.安装主题:在项目根目录中,打开命令行,输入以下命令,安装一个喜欢的主题: npm install <theme-name> --save

6.添加内容:在项目根目录下,创建一个名为source的文件夹,用于存放文章、图片等资源。在source文件夹中,创建一个名为_posts的文件夹,用于存放文章。根据Hexo的格式要求,编写文章,如: title: Hello World date: 2023-01-01 12:00:00 categories: - 生活 tags: - Hexo

7.生成静态文件:在项目根目录中,打开命令行,输入以下命令,生成静态文件: hexo generate

8.启动本地服务器:在项目根目录中,打开命令行,输入以下命令,启动本地服务器: hexo server

9.部署到远程服务器:首先,在远程服务器上安装Git和Node.js。然后,在项目根目录中,打开命令行,输入以下命令,部署到远程服务器: hexo deploy

至此,一个基于源码的个人主页就搭建完成了。你可以根据自己的需求,不断优化和完善,打造一个独一无二的个人主页。

总结:

从源码开始搭建个人主页,不仅可以了解网站的基本原理,还能提高自己的编程能力。通过不断学习和实践,相信你一定能打造出一个令人瞩目的个人主页。祝你在搭建个人主页的道路上越走越远!